  • Patent number: 3954614
    Abstract: A plunger assembly is longitudinally movable within an outer tube having a lower closed end. The plunger assembly includes a plunger tube and a resilient piston-valve plug seated in the inner end thereof. The piston-valve plug has frictional sealing engagement with the inner walls of the outer tube, has a slit therethrough for permitting the flow of clear liquid from the lower end of the outer tube into the plunger tube when the plunger tube is moved inwardly of the outer tube, and has a port therethrough for permitting the return flow of air into the space in the outer tube below the plug when the plunger tube is moved outwardly of the outer tube. A filter element is seated in the plug to filter liquid prior to flow through the slit.

  • Patent number: 3942903
    Abstract: A process is provided to form spherical thermoplastic particles that involves dispersing a thermoplastic powder in a liquid that is a partial solvent for the thermoplastic, breaking the dispersion into droplets, forming thermoplastic spheres by heating the droplets to a temperature sufficient to at least partially solubilize the thermoplastic and to evaporate the solvent. Unique products, including porous structures, may be produced from material formed by this process.

  • Patent number: 3943211
    Abstract: A method of making sized refractory spheroids of magnesium oxide having consistent electrical resistance properties directly from particulate magnesium ore without crust and substantially free from contaminates by feeding particulate magnesium ore from a supply reservoir into a plasma zone of a plasma generator capable of melting particulate solids from the outside inwardly. The melted particles of the refractory magnesium ore are collected directly from the plasma zone in individual particulate and substantially spherical forms.
